What are transparent solar modules?

Transparent solar modules are specially designed photovoltaic modules that partially transmit light while converting solar energy into electricity. These modules consist of various technologies, such as monocrystalline or thin-film cells, embedded in transparent glass or films. They offer a light transmittance of 10-40%, making them ideal for buildings, facades, and other translucent applications.

How do transparent solar modules work?

Transparent solar modules work by absorbing invisible UV and IR light and converting it into electrical energy. They allow visible light to pass through, meaning they do not disturb the natural lighting conditions in a building. Semi-transparent models use grid-arranged solar cells with gaps, which allow light to continue entering the room.

Some advanced technologies, such as thin-film solar cells made of CdTe or organic materials, offer higher transparency with a moderately efficient power output. These technologies can reduce heat gain in buildings, which is particularly advantageous in hot climates.

Technology Transparency Efficiency Application
Semi-transparent (monocrystalline) 20-40% 15-20% Facades, Carports
Thin-film (CdTe) 30-50% 10-13% Windows
Organic (TLSC) >50% 4-8% Prototypes

What advantages do transparent solar modules offer?

Transparent solar modules offer a range of advantages. They enable the use of unused areas such as windows or canopies without blocking incoming light. They are particularly suitable for urban areas where conventional solar modules cannot be efficiently used due to lack of space. Furthermore, they contribute to reducing cooling costs by filtering IR radiation.

Thanks to their aesthetic integration into modern building architecture, transparent solar modules represent a perfect solution for Building-Integrated Photovoltaics (BIPV). What are the disadvantages of transparent solar modules?

Although transparent solar modules offer many advantages, there are also some disadvantages. The efficiency is lower compared to traditional solar modules, meaning they generate less electricity per square meter. Their efficiency is often between 10-20%, which is significantly below the 20-22% of standard modules.

Another disadvantage is the higher costs, which can range between €150 and €650 per module. Installation requires special techniques, as these modules are often frameless and mounted on special materials. Therefore, installation is more complex and may require professional help.

How much do transparent solar modules cost?

The cost of transparent solar modules varies depending on the technology, size, and degree of transparency. Generally, prices range between €150 and €650 per module. For a 20 m² terrace canopy, the price including installation can be between €8,000 and €12,000. Fortunately, there are funding programs, such as the KfW program 270, that can significantly reduce investment costs for homes.

Another advantage is the payback period, which is estimated at approximately 7 to 10 years through self-consumption of the generated electricity. How to install transparent solar modules?

The installation of transparent solar modules requires special techniques and materials, such as frameless glass-glass modules. These modules must be mounted on secure surfaces, with spacing between cells and stable adhesive technology required. A professional electrician should make the grid connection to ensure the system functions correctly.

FAQs

What is the difference from normal solar modules?

Normal solar modules completely block light, while transparent modules transmit 20-50% of light and offer lower efficiency.

What is the lifespan of transparent solar modules?

The lifespan of transparent solar modules is approximately 25-30 years, similar to conventional PV modules.

Do transparent solar modules require special maintenance?

Maintenance is minimal and includes annual cleaning and an inspection every five years.
